TL;DR: SHE Media explains the way it makes use of first-party information to construct cohorts primarily based on buy intent, ship insights to advertisers from its branded content material and construct its group of publishers.  

Digital media firm SHE Media, a part of Penske Media Company (PMC), focuses on publications created by and for ladies, which collectively boast greater than 80 million distinctive guests a month. A prime 5 life-style media firm primarily based in New York, its 4 main publishing manufacturers are SheKnows, BlogHer, STYLECASTER, and Soaps.

Along with the corporate’s owned and operated manufacturers, the SHE Media Collective helps 1000’s of unbiased publishers and social content material creators with customized know-how, schooling, and monetization alternatives to develop their companies.

Regardless of the writer’s ongoing success, in 2020 the corporate realized – with the demise of the third-party cookie on the horizon – that constructing out its first-party information could be paramount to continued development. Nevertheless, while SHE Media had the sources, the writer didn’t have the first-party information assortment practices to assist it get probably the most out of its reader information.

Quick ahead to 2022 and the writer has spent the final 24 months working with viewers platform Permutive to put the groundwork for its first-party information technique which is now bearing fruit – the writer is ready to create first-party cohorts that establish core audiences and what’s most dear to model advertisers.

“Permutive has accomplished a terrific job of understanding what our buyer’s wants are, codifying it in a means that’s particular to our enterprise,” says Brett Goverman, Affiliate VP, Information Technique at PMC. “We’re capable of create the segmentation, categorize our audiences, and construct the collateral. It’s a personalized playbook primarily based on our personal enterprise.”

Intent on making a purchase order

Concurrently, SHE Media additionally started to make its content material extra shoppable and deal with enhancing the purchasing expertise for customers throughout all its content material areas.

Upon doing so, the life-style media community discovered that customers have been very receptive to creating purchases inside content material – a transparent pattern replicated by different main premium publishers. And, as extra of these alternatives have been produced, extra development was seen in engagement with these purchasing experiences making a virtuous circle of buy and consumer engagement.

Consequently, SHE Media started to amass a wealth of information referring to all the purchasing behaviors throughout its properties. Utilizing Permutive to tell the first-party technique in relation to eCommerce, SHE Media then created its proprietary focusing on know-how, Buy Intent Graph, in 2021.

We create options to ship related messages in entrance of the customers which might be displaying robust purchasing behaviors, and assist manufacturers to capitalize on that.

Kristen Fairback, Government VP, Gross sales, SHE Media

SHE Media’s Buy Intent Graph focuses on client buy conduct to ship higher experiences to audiences, and deeper insights, first-party focusing on segmentation, and general promoting engagements for manufacturers. Since implementing the software, the corporate has seen that roughly 1-in-10 customers that go to shopping-related pages subsequently click on on a shoppable hyperlink.

All within the branding

This primary-party information technique additionally ties into SHE Media’s branded content material providing, the place it makes use of PMC’s Atlas Information Studio to tell the content material. The Atlas Information Studio is PMC’s first-party information resolution that mixes first-party information from throughout PMC and SHE Media’s stakeholders and platforms, together with Permutive, to ship insights to manufacturers.

With Atlas, SHE Media is ready to perceive its branded content material audiences with extra readability. It seems to be on the content material persons are studying, the merchandise they’re taken with, the manufacturers they’re taken with, how usually they’re this sort of content material, and extra, to supply suggestions.

SHE Media ran an A/B check with its branded content material, how rather more profitable first-party data-powered focusing on was than campaigns run with out it. The corporate discovered that using first-party information elevated engagement by 5 instances.

In a separate check, it seemed on the first-party data-backed campaigns it had run with some bigger advertisers versus the whole thing of the campaigns it ran. SHE Media discovered that there was a two instances enhance in efficiency, in comparison with the benchmark.

Companions like Permutive lay the bricks, however it’s on us to take it and run with it to make it useful. A Ferrari is barely going to go if you understand how to drive a stick. We’re on our third or fourth lap across the observe at this level, so we’re getting fairly good at actually driving worth for advertisers.

Brett Goverman, Affiliate VP, Information Technique at PMC

Constructing a significant group

One among SHE Media’s key initiatives is its ‘Significant Marketplaces’ (MMP), which is a group of websites throughout the SHE Media Collective which have self-identified as minority-owned websites or publishers. The intention of MMP is to allow manufacturers to speculate instantly in direction of these publishers, whereas growing the visibility and incremental incomes potential of the publishers.

Since its launch in 2020, MMP has grown past being a media-only providing. Publishers and content material creators concerned in the neighborhood can now be tapped into for customized video and weblog content material, social content material, and talking appearances on stage at SHE Media’s dwell and digital occasions, in addition to the standard focused media.

First-party information is an integral a part of MMP, serving to SHE Media to establish, not solely the audiences which might be already participating with the publishers, but in addition new audiences. This may then be used to drive these audiences to the websites and, finally, profit each the publishers and types with elevated site visitors.

“We combine and faucet into our first-party information for completely every thing, and we’ll proceed to take action,” says Fairback. “It’s an integral a part of all elements of our enterprise. The programmatic aspect and the direct IO aspect. It’s throughout all of the initiatives that we now have right now, and ones that we’ll be launching sooner or later.”
